China Tariffs Set to Take Effect in March as U.S. Encourages Domestic Manufacturing

The United States plans to impose new tariffs on China starting in March, with President Trump advocating for increased domestic manufacturing. CBS MoneyWatch correspondent Kelly O’Grady provides insights on the implications of this policy change.

In March, the United States is set to implement additional tariffs on products imported from China, as announced by President Trump. This strategic move is aimed at encouraging domestic production and compelling U.S. businesses to manufacture their goods within the country. CBS MoneyWatch correspondent Kelly O’Grady has reported on this significant development, which may impact both U.S. manufacturers and Chinese exporters.

In conclusion, the implementation of additional tariffs on Chinese goods in March marks a key policy aimed at strengthening U.S. manufacturing. This decision reflects the administration’s ongoing commitment to incentivizing domestic production and reshaping trade relations, potentially affecting both U.S. companies and international partners.
